Jay K. Achenbach

November 6, 1956 — August 1, 2016

Jay Kyler Achenbach, of Toledo, Ohio passed away in the early hours of Monday August 1st, 2016. Jay was 59 years old. He is survived by his wife Julie Achenbach, his son Kyler, his daughter Kendra, his mother, Jean Achenbach and brother Bruce of Naples, FL, and his brother Brian and his wife, Younghie, of Claremont, CA. Jay was born in Columbus, Ohio, and grew up there and Vineland, New Jersey before returning to Toledo, Ohio. He attended Sylvania High School and graduated from The Ohio State University in 1978, where he was a member of the Phi Delta Theta fraternity. His professional career began in the Los Angeles area with Monroe Systems, but he soon joined Owens Illinois, working first for Lilly Paper Cup; and then, Libbey Glass, where he spent 30 successful years. With Libbey Glass, he began as a sales representative in Philadelphia, PA, and then became District Manager in San Francisco, CA. He returned to Toledo in 1994 with food service marketing responsibilities involving travel through much of Europe and Asia, and was eventually promoted to Vice President of International Marketing, Food Service Brand Manager. Before his retirement last year, Jay held positions as Vice President of Foodservice Marketing, National Chain Accounts, and later, Vice President of National Chain Accounts, Sales and Marketing. A past motocross enthusiast, Jay in more recent years enjoyed golf, boating, and spending time with family and friends at their lake house in Michigan. He was a devoted father and husband, a diehard Ohio State Buckeyes fan, a sports car enthusiast, and animal lover, who cared not only for his dogs and cats, but the wildlife frequenting the many feeding stations at the family homes. Just prior to his death Jay and his wife were in the process of packing to leave their Toledo home of 22 years, to begin their retirement life with the major remodeling of their newly purchased winter home in the Wyndemere community of Naples, FL. Per Jay’s wishes, there will be no formal funeral service; rather, a small gathering of family and friends at the Achenbach family home. The family requests no flowers or contributions.
